摘要
Intramolecular addition of a C(sp(3))-H bond of the dimethylamino group across the C-C triple bond in 2-alkynyl-N,N-dimethylanilines is effectively catalyzed by a new iridium complex, IrCl(DTBM-SEGPHOS)(C2H4), in mesitylene at 150 degrees C. The intramolecular C(sp(3))-H addition is followed by double-bond isomerization to afford 3-substituted indoles in good to high yields.
